Bruno Mars To Play Marlay Park
Bruno Mars is making a return to Ireland!
The announcement was made this morning that the Hawaiian born star will take to the stage at Dublin's Marlay Park on July 12th 2018.
The outdoor gig is part of six European shows in June and July across France, Spain, Germany, Scotland and Ireland.
Mars played Dublin's 3Arena in April as part of his on-going 24K Magic World Tour which is currently making it's way around South America.
Tickets for the Marlay Park gig are priced from €79.50 and will go on sale on Monday, December 4 at 9am from usual Ticketmaster outlets.
